Common Problems: SKODA KAROQ
Known issues reported by owners and MOT testers.
- Water Pump / Thermostat Housing Leak(Moderate)
The standard MQB plastic housing can seep coolant, often before owners notice any puddles.
- DSG (DQ381) Sensor Failure(Serious)
The newer 7-speed wet-clutch DSG (DQ381) can suffer from faulty clutch position sensors (P1735/P1736), which often require a mechatronic rebuild.
- DSG (DQ200) Accumulator Housing Crack(Serious)
On smaller engines with the 7-speed dry-clutch (DQ200), the hydraulic accumulator housing can crack, causing a complete loss of pressure.
